Job Details

Function as an integral part of the HealthCare Management team responsible for Utilization Management, Care Management, and Pharmacy Services programs. Represent HealthCare Management in interdepartmental activities, hospital/health system, provider communities, and regulatory/governmental activities. Apply clinical expertise to promote the proper delivery of medically necessary services. Perform utilization, pharmacy, and quality reviews.

Essential Functions
  • Perform utilization review for various service requests, including inpatient, outpatient, pharmacy, and dental, with peer-to-peer discussions with providers.
  • Support and serve on committees such as Utilization Management and Pharmacy & Therapeutics.
  • Advise senior management on utilization of healthcare services to ensure effective delivery of necessary services.
  • Participate and/or lead rounds related to disease management, care management, or admissions.
  • Support accreditation processes (NCQA) and programs in Utilization, Quality, and Disease Management.
  • Contribute to ongoing care activities across OB, pediatric, adolescent, adult, and geriatric populations.
  • Develop or revise practice guidelines for acute and chronic care.
  • Create and implement policies to promote effective utilization management and meet targets.
  • Collaborate with Economics and Finance to improve data on resource utilization and outcomes.
  • Represent HealthCare Management internally and externally as directed.
  • Develop work plans to optimize utilization and quality targets.
  • Perform other duties as assigned.
